Sibling Rivalry

The only sister who would write to her brother, though the table had got folded down! The other sisters are sternly resolved to set off to Halnaby and the Castle, tho it is yet early early morning - Rembrondt. An early pen and ink sketch by Charles Lutwidge Dodgson, aka Lewis Carroll, circa 1850. (Photo by Hulton Archive/Getty Images)

20x16 image printed on 26x22 Fine Art Rag Paper with 3" (76mm) white border. Our Fine Art Prints are printed on 300gsm 100% acid free, PH neutral paper with archival properties. This printing method is used by museums and art collections to exhibit photographs and art reproductions.

Our fine art prints are high-quality prints made using a paper called Photo Rag. This 100% cotton rag fibre paper is known for its exceptional image sharpness, rich colors, and high level of detail, making it a popular choice for professional photographers and artists.
